Background
China is a big agricultural country, chemical fertilizers become an important agricultural material in China, and play an important role in agricultural production, the production and use of chemical fertilizers have important roles in improving crop yield and guaranteeing national grain production and safety, but because simple chemical fertilizers such as urea, phosphate fertilizers and potash fertilizers are time-consuming and labor-consuming when used respectively, and the dosage proportion of nitrogen, phosphorus and potash fertilizers is difficult to control, the fertilizers are used excessively, not only waste of the fertilizers is caused, but also environmental eutrophication is caused, and because the compound fertilizers are prepared with nitrogen, phosphorus, potassium and other nutrient contents according to various crop growth requirements, auxiliary materials are required to be added into the fertilizers, and the fertilizers are stirred and mixed uniformly to obtain a mixture with proper concentration.
At present, a stirring shaft is installed in the middle of a stirring barrel of a stirrer on the market, the stirring shaft is formed by combining a rotating shaft and stirring blades fixed on the rotating shaft, the stirring blades are generally perpendicular to the rotating shaft and are arranged as a transverse shaft, and the rotating shaft is driven by a motor to rotate so as to drive the transverse shaft to do circular motion around the rotating shaft.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
Referring to fig. 1 to 5, the present invention provides a technical solution: a fertilizer stirring mixer for agricultural soil fertilization comprises a mixer base 1 and a stirring rod 23, wherein a damping spring top plate 2 is fixedly connected to the lower surface of the mixer base 1, a damping spring 3 is fixedly connected to the lower surface of the damping spring top plate 2, through the arrangement of the damping spring 3, vibration generated during movement and operation of the device is buffered and absorbed by the damping spring 3, the service life of the device is further prolonged, a damping spring bottom plate 4 is fixedly connected to one end of the damping spring 3, which is far away from the damping spring top plate 2, a universal wheel 5 is fixedly connected to the lower surface of the damping spring bottom plate 4, a liquid storage tank 6 is fixedly connected to one side of the upper surface of the mixer base 1, a connecting pipe 7 is fixedly connected to the upper surface of the liquid storage tank 6, a pipe cover 8 is in threaded connection with one end of the connecting pipe 7, and a water outlet, one end of the water outlet pipe 9, which is far away from the liquid storage tank 6, is fixedly connected with a water pump 10, the output end of the water pump 10 is fixedly connected with a liquid inlet pipe 11, and by the arrangement of the liquid storage tank 6, the water pump 10, the water outlet pipe 9 and the liquid inlet pipe 11, when mixed fertilizers or mixed and empty, fertilizer nutrients can be added into the fertilizers in the fertilizer stirring tank 12, or the fertilizer stirring tank 12 is cleaned, so that the device is more convenient to use, one end of the liquid inlet pipe 11, which is far away from the water pump 10, is fixedly connected with the fertilizer stirring tank 12, the front bottom of the fertilizer stirring tank 12 is fixedly connected with a discharge pipe 29, the surface of the discharge pipe 29 is provided with a valve, one front side of the fertilizer stirring tank 12 is provided with an observation window 30, the surfaces of the observation window 30 and the liquid storage tank 6 are both provided with a scale, the bottom, a spring 26 is fixedly connected to the inner bottom wall of the limiting cylinder 25, one end of the spring 26 is fixedly connected to one end of the stirring rod 23, one side of the fertilizer stirring box 12, which is far away from the liquid storage box 6, is fixedly connected with a push-pull handrail supporting rod 13, one end of the push-pull handrail supporting rod 13, which is far away from the mixer base 1, is fixedly connected with a push-pull handrail 14, the top of one side of the fertilizer stirring box 12 is fixedly connected with a feeding connecting pipe 15, one end of the feeding connecting pipe 15 is fixedly connected with a funnel type feeding port 16, the upper surface of the fertilizer stirring box 12 is fixedly connected with a motor supporting frame 17 and a protective shell 18 in sequence from left to right, one end of the motor supporting frame 17, which is far away from the fertilizer stirring box 12, is fixedly connected with a motor 19, the output end of the motor 19 is fixedly connected with, the stirring rod 23 is fixedly connected with the driven wheel 22 through a connecting rotating shaft, the surface of the stirring rod 23 is fixedly connected with a main stirring rod 27, the number of the main stirring rod 27 is twelve, the twelve main stirring rods 27 are divided into three groups on average, the number of each group of main stirring rods 27 is four, one end of each main stirring rod 27 far away from the stirring rod 23 is fixedly connected with a secondary stirring rod 28, the fertilizer stirring box 12, the motor 19, the cam 21, the driven wheel 22, the stirring rod 23 and the spring 26 are arranged in a matched mode, so that a person pours fertilizer into the fertilizer stirring box 12 through the funnel type feeding hole 16 and the feeding connecting pipe 15, the motor 19 is started again, the motor 19 drives the rotating shaft 20 to rotate, the rotating shaft 20 drives the cam 21 to rotate, the driven piece 22 on the cam 21 to move up and down, the stirring rod 23 connected with the driven piece 22 to move up and down, and the stirring rod 23 is matched with the main stirring rod 27 and, and then the fertilizer is stirred from top to bottom, and the mixing is more uniform.
As an optimal technical solution of the utility model: the motor 19 is externally sleeved with a motor protective shell, and the surface of the motor protective shell is coated with an anti-corrosion layer.
The electrical components presented in the document are all electrically connected with an external master controller and 220V mains, and the master controller can be a conventional known device controlled by a computer or the like.
In conclusion, when the fertilizer stirring mixer for agricultural soil fertilization is used, through the matching arrangement among the fertilizer stirring box 12, the motor 19, the cam 21, the driven wheel 22, the stirring rod 23 and the spring 26, a person pours fertilizer into the fertilizer stirring box 12 through the funnel type feeding hole 16 and the feeding connecting pipe 15, then the motor 19 is started, the motor 19 drives the rotating shaft 20 to rotate, the rotating shaft 20 drives the cam 21 to rotate, the driven piece 22 on the cam 21 moves up and down, the stirring rod 23 connected with the driven piece 22 moves up and down, the stirring rod 23 is matched with the main stirring rod 27 and the secondary stirring rod 28 to stir the fertilizer, so that the fertilizer is stirred up and down, the mixing is more uniform, through the arrangement of the liquid storage box 6, the water pump 10, the water outlet pipe 9 and the liquid inlet pipe 11, when the fertilizer is mixed or is empty after the mixing is finished, can add some fertilizer nutrients to the fertilizer in the fertilizer agitator tank 12 and add, perhaps wash fertilizer agitator tank 12, and then make the device use more convenient.
